Kolkata, Jan. 30 -- With the aim to support weavers and exporters in the state, the West Bengal government on Saturday decided to set up a Textile Park in state.

The textile park in the state will be set up on 200 acres of land and for that land is being identified in Paschim Medinipur districts Salboni and at Durgapur and Asansol in Paschim Bardhaman district, a senior official said.





As per reports, the decision to set up the textile park is the outcome of the workshop on Expanding opportunities in the Textiles sector of West Bengal organised by the states MSME & Textiles department.
